Gargash flays smear drive against Saudis

- BY HABIB TOUMI Bureau Chief

UAE State Minister for Foreign Affairs Anwar Gargash yesterday pointed to the repercussi­ons of politicall­y targeting Saudi Arabia, saying they would be dire for all those who fuel it.

In the US, President Donald Trump said that US investigat­ors were working with Turkey and Saudi Arabia to determine the fate of Saudi journalist Jamal Khashoggi.

“The vicious campaign against Riyadh and the coordinati­on between those inciting it is expected. Since there is an urgent need to clarify the humanitari­an aspect of the situation, the repercussi­ons for politicall­y targeting Saudi Arabia will be grave for those behind it. The bottom-line is that Saudi Arabia’s success is the best choice for both the region and its citizens,” he posted to his 865,000 followers on Twitter.

Nine days into the disappeara­nce of Saudi journalist Khashoggi, the mystery about his whereabout­s is thickening amid conflictin­g reports and a bewilderin­g war of narratives.
